MET International AG (METI) was established in 2010 in order to consolidate and develop MET Group’s international natural gas sales and purchase portfolio, as well as to establish a trading arm for commodity lines.
METI is responsible for providing highly competitive supply structures to its gas and power sales affiliates, optimizing its power generation assets, managing the LNG portfolio, and trading around international positions.

Job Description
* Generate and bring to market both technically and fundamentally driven strategies that maximise profitability from day ahead right through to the balancing markets
* Calibrate and execute trading strategies in day-ahead and intraday power markets to maximize profitability
* Monitor market fundamentals, price drivers, and interconnection flows to identify trading opportunities
* Optimize the asset portfolio on the short-term time horizon by identifying opportunities across all revenue streams and asset types
* Collaborate with forecasting and analytics teams to refine price models and market predictions by providing insights from research and market observations
* Contribute to the development of the short-term trading team by mentoring junior traders and enhancing processes
* Optimise the algorithmic trading platform to achieve the best execution
* Guide the system development and cooperation with other functional teams from the commercial angle, such as interconnected forecasting systems (meteorology, network congestions, system state, imbalance market analysis), algorithmic trading, commercial logic of aggregators, etc
Qualifications
* Degree in a quantitative discipline (mathematics, physics, engineering)
* 1-5 years of experience in power spot trading, with a strong track record in day-ahead and intraday markets, CWE / SWE geographical experience is advantageous
* Working knowledge of European power market key principles, including market rules and imbalance price formulation mechanisms
* In-depth knowledge of at least one country is an advantage
* Strong analytical skills and preference for proficiency in tools like Python, R, or SQL for data analysis and forecasting
* A self-starter, someone who keeps up with the latest market behaviours and regulatory changes to be ahead of the market
